TL;DR
Alibaba released a low-cost, capable open-weight AI model, Qwen3.8-Flash, which is rapidly gaining developer adoption. This move is part of a broader Chinese-led push in the AI efficiency frontier, impacting global distribution and market dynamics.
Alibaba has launched a low-cost, capable open-weight AI model, Qwen3.8-Flash, aiming to dominate the AI developer ecosystem through mass adoption. This strategic move is part of a broader effort by Chinese labs to lead in the AI efficiency frontier, challenging Western models on price and accessibility. The release is already impacting distribution channels and developer preferences on a global scale, making it a key development in the ongoing AI price war.
Alibaba’s Qwen3.8-Flash is an openly licensed, cost-efficient AI model designed to compete with the latest offerings from rivals like Anthropic and DeepSeek. Its primary goal is to drive global adoption of Alibaba’s AI platform by offering a capable model at a fraction of the cost of top-tier models. According to Thorsten Meyer, the model’s distribution has already surpassed three billion downloads over six months, making it one of the most widely adopted open models worldwide.
This widespread adoption is not just a sign of popularity but a strategic move. Alibaba’s open-weight models, including Qwen, have captured a significant share of developer traffic—estimated at nearly 46.4% of tokens routed through OpenRouter, a major AI metering platform now owned by Stripe. This indicates a shift in the AI ecosystem, where Chinese-origin models are increasingly dominating the developer routing layer.
The release of Qwen3.8-Flash fits into a larger pattern: Chinese labs are focusing on cost-effective, scalable models that prioritize efficiency over raw parameter count. This approach is reshaping the competitive landscape, emphasizing distribution and reach over traditional benchmarks of model ‘power.’ The strategy aims to entrench Alibaba’s platform and convert reach into long-term developer loyalty, even if the models are not yet the most advanced in terms of raw performance.

Impact of Chinese Open-Weight Models on Global AI Market
The rapid adoption of Alibaba’s Qwen models signifies a major shift toward cost-efficient AI solutions that prioritize widespread distribution. With over two billion downloads and a dominant share of developer traffic, Chinese models are reshaping the competitive dynamics in AI. The integration of these models into major developer platforms and the recent acquisition of OpenRouter by Stripe highlight how distribution and monetization are becoming central to AI leadership. This trend could challenge the dominance of Western models and influence future AI policy, supply chains, and innovation strategies.
However, critics warn that reach and adoption do not necessarily translate to technological superiority or sustainable economics. The models’ popularity reflects a strategic push for market share rather than immediate performance leadership, raising questions about long-term viability and geopolitical implications.

Chinese Labs' Strategy and the AI Efficiency Frontier
Over the past year, Chinese AI labs like Alibaba, DeepSeek, and GLM have focused on developing and deploying models that emphasize cost-effectiveness and scalability. This approach aligns with the broader industry trend towards the efficiency frontier, where models are optimized for deployment at scale rather than pushing the limits of raw performance. Alibaba’s release of Qwen3.8-Flash is a key example of this strategy, aiming to establish a dominant position through mass adoption.
Historically, Western labs like OpenAI and Google have led in raw benchmarks, but the Chinese labs are now gaining ground in distribution and accessibility. The recent surge in downloads and the integration into major developer routing platforms underscores this shift, with Chinese-origin models capturing almost half of the token traffic routed through OpenRouter, a leading metering platform now owned by Stripe.
This strategic focus is also motivated by geopolitical factors, including export controls, supply chain concerns, and data governance debates, which may influence future access and deployment of Chinese models globally.

Long-Term Sustainability of the Price War Strategy
It remains unclear whether the widespread adoption of Chinese open-weight models like Qwen3.8-Flash will translate into long-term economic sustainability or technological leadership. While download figures are impressive, they do not necessarily indicate production use, revenue generation, or long-term loyalty. Additionally, geopolitical factors such as export restrictions and data governance policies could alter the landscape rapidly, potentially restricting access to Chinese models or changing the competitive balance.
Furthermore, the models’ performance on the most demanding benchmarks still favors top-tier closed models, raising questions about their future competitiveness in cutting-edge AI applications.

Key Questions
Why are Chinese open-weight models gaining popularity?
Chinese open-weight models like Qwen3.8-Flash are gaining popularity because they offer a cost-effective, capable alternative to Western models, with high distribution reach and developer adoption.
Does high download volume mean these models are used in production?
No, high download counts mainly reflect interest and reach. They do not necessarily indicate production use, revenue, or long-term loyalty.
What are the geopolitical implications of this shift?
The rise of Chinese models in global AI distribution raises concerns about export controls, supply chains, and data governance. These factors could either restrict or accelerate the adoption depending on policy decisions.
Will Chinese models eventually surpass Western models in performance?
It is uncertain. While Chinese models are rapidly gaining ground in distribution and accessibility, they still lag behind in benchmark performance. The focus remains on scalability and cost-efficiency for now.
